Rapiscan Systems is a global leader in detection technology, providing advanced cargo and vehicle inspection systems for ports, borders, military installations, and other high-security environments. Our technology helps customers combat terrorism, drug smuggling, illegal immigration, and trade fraud, enabling safer and more secure global trade.
As a High Voltage Technician, you will be part of a specialist production and engineering team responsible for the build, installation, testing, and maintenance of high-voltage systems. Working closely with Manufacturing Engineers and the Cargo Research Team, you will support the development and delivery of next-generation products while contributing to quality assurance and root cause analysis activities.
Responsibilities:
- Install, test, commission, and maintain high-voltage equipment including converters, transformers, filters, and control systems.
- Carry out diagnostics and fault finding on high-voltage systems using specialist tools and test equipment.
- Support monitoring of system performance and assist with operational testing and control activities.
- Ensure all work is completed in full compliance with high-voltage safety procedures, technical standards, and environmental requirements.
- Maintain accurate documentation including maintenance records, test results, and system configurations.
- Operate in accordance with ISO9001 audited quality systems and procedures.
- Support product quality investigations and root cause analysis of failed hardware.

Qualifications:
- NVQ Level 3 or equivalent qualification in Electrical Engineering, Power Systems, or a related discipline.
- Proven experience working with high-voltage electrical systems.
- Strong understanding of high-voltage safety procedures, including switching and lockout/tagout.
- Ability to read and interpret electrical schematics, wiring diagrams, and technical manuals.
- Experience working in a regulated production or engineering environment.
Desirable Experience:
- Experience working with HVDC systems.
- HV Authorised Person (AP) certification.
- IPC J-STD-001 soldering certification.
- Familiarity with quality systems and formal engineering documentation.
